Understanding the Basics of Resin Surfaces
What exactly is this magical liquid plastic that everyone talks about? Basically, it is a multi-part chemical mix that bonds hard to your existing concrete. Chemistry creates a thick shield that stops oil, water, and salt from soaking in.
Unlike regular paint that peels right off, this stuff cures into a monolithic shield. This means you get a gorgeous, seamless finish that lasts for decades under normal use.
Plus, cleaning up a spilled soda or motor oil takes literally two seconds with a rag. Because it resists stains so well, your garage always looks neat and tidy.
How the Application Process Works
First off, contractors grind down the top layer of concrete to open up the pores. This vital step ensures the resin bites deep into the masonry without ever lifting.
After that, they patch up any cracks or pits so the base remains totally flat. You want a glass-smooth canvas before pouring the primary resin base coat.

The Curing and Drying Phase
After the final clear topcoat goes down, patience becomes your absolute best friend. Walking on the fresh surface usually takes about twenty-four hours of cautious stepping.
However, parking heavy vehicles on the new floor requires waiting at least a few days. Rushing this waiting period might cause tire marks in the curing resin.

Epoxy floor coating in Lackawaxen, Pennsylvania
Property owners in Lackawaxen, Pennsylvania usually call after looking at a bare concrete slab that is dusting, staining, or simply old. Epoxy floor coating is a multi-coat resin system applied directly over a prepared slab. The chemistry bonds at a molecular level with the concrete and cures into a rigid, chemical-resistant surface several times harder than the slab beneath.
Most modern systems are 80 to 100 mil thick once cured. The visual hallmark is a glossy mirror finish, often with decorative flake or metallic. Beyond the look, the slab is now sealed: motor oil, brake fluid, road salt and acid spills wipe off instead of soaking in.

How much does epoxy flooring cost in Lackawaxen, Pennsylvania?
Residential garages typically run $4 to $10 per square foot installed, depending on finish complexity and prep needed. A two-car garage usually lands between $1,800 and $4,500. The phone quote is firm before any deposit is taken.
How long does the coating last?
A properly prepped professional-grade install lasts 15 to 25 years in residential garage use. heavy-traffic floors are warrantied for 10 years. The 5-year written warranty covers adhesion and chip-out from the slab.
